2017 AFDR Highlights: Recruitment Budgets

This is the first in a series of highlights from the 2017 Annual Franchise Development Report (AFDR). The 2017 AFDR, unveiled in late September at the Franchise Leadership & Development Conference, is based on responses from 167 franchisors representing 60,989 units (51,789 franchised and 9,200 company-owned).

Participants in the survey consisted of franchisors that completed an extensive online questionnaire. Responses were aggregated and analyzed to produce a detailed look into the recruitment and development practices, budgets, and strategies of a wide cross-section of franchisors. The data and accompanying commentary and analysis provide the basis of the 2017 AFDR.

This week: Recruitment budgets.

Recruitment Budgets

Average budget plans for 2017 for franchise sales and recruitment (advertising and media expenses, not including brokers and employee compensation) among respondents was $181,510, with a median of $125,000. This is an increase from last year, when the corresponding numbers were $162,821 and $120,000. This could indicate more intense competition not only for quality candidates, but also higher internal costs stemming from salaries and commissions for the best salespeople.
